How does Allegheny County, Pennsylvania compare to other Pennsylvania and National averages?
Allegheny County, Pennsylvania
88.1%
Pennsylvania
84.9% (-4% lower than Allegheny County, Pennsylvania)
National average
79.3% (-10% lower than Allegheny County, Pennsylvania)

Historical Timeline
88.1% of people who did not graduate high school in Allegheny County, Pennsylvania have health insurance historical data
2015 - 94.8%
The 2015 94.8% is the baseline measurement.
2016 - 95.9%
The 2016 increase to 95.9% from 2015 represents a 1.1% increase YoY.
2017 - 93.3%
The 2017 decrease to 93.3% from 2016 represents a -2.6% decrease YoY.
2018 - 90.7%
The 2018 decrease to 90.7% from 2017 represents a -2.6% decrease YoY.
2019 - 92.1%
The 2019 increase to 92.1% from 2018 represents a 1.4% increase YoY.
2021 - 91.7%
The 2021 decrease to 91.7% from 2019 represents a -0.4% decrease YoY.
2022 - 91%
The 2022 decrease to 91% from 2021 represents a -0.7% decrease YoY.
2023 - 88.1%
The 2023 decrease to 88.1% from 2022 represents a -2.9% decrease YoY.
